Launch of a new Directional Drilling System - the SABER Tool
Enteq, the energy technology company, is pleased to announce the
launch of its disruptive alternative to traditional rotary
steerable systems (RSS) ; the SABER Tool (Steer-At-Bit Enteq Rotary
Tool). The SABER tool, an evolution of the concept proven and
tested by Shell and then licensed to Enteq, is now ready for next
stage field trials.
The SABER tool uses internally directed pressure differentials
to steer from the drill bit face, delivering true "at-bit"
geosteering. This mechanically simple design also removes the need
for traditional pistons and pads that are susceptible to
reliability issues - an approach which can create a smoother and
more precise wellbore with easy to manage directional control.
SABER will offer a robust, reliable, simple and cost effective
directional drilling alternative to current RSS options.
Enteq licensed the designs and intellectual property from Shell
in September 2019, following successful initial trials, before
assembling a technical team with more than 150 years combined RSS
and directional drilling design experience, mostly based in the
UK.
The global RSS market is estimated at $1.8 bn for 2021 and the
initial version of the SABER tool will be able to compete in
approximately 40% of this market. Source: The Insight Partners
Analysis.
